Coastal Living Room Decor Styles

The living room is often the main gathering space of the house. It is a space that should reflect the relaxed, comfortable, and inviting aspects of coastal living. A beach house living room often features elements inspired by the sea, the sky, and the sand.

Consider a color palette inspired by the seashore: soft blues, whites, and sandy hues. These colors have a calming effect and conjure images of waves crashing against the shore. Opt for furniture with a worn, weathered look that suggests it’s been shaped by the sea and sand over time. Natural materials like wood, wicker, or rattan bring a sense of the outdoors in and add warmth to the room.

A focal point in the living room could be a wall adorned with beach-themed artwork or a collection of shells displayed in a glass case. The idea is to subtly remind the viewer of the coastal surroundings without resorting to kitsch.

Beach House Kitchen Design

The kitchen is the heart of the home, and in a beach house, it’s no different. Whether you’re preparing a seafood feast or mixing tropical cocktails, your kitchen should reflect the breezy, easy-going vibe of coastal living.

Choose a white and blue color scheme for your kitchen to mirror the coastal landscape. Whitewashed wood cabinets paired with sea-blue tiles can create a fresh and airy atmosphere. A kitchen island made from reclaimed wood is not just a nod to sustainability but also adds a rustic charm to the space.

Make use of open shelving to display your dishware. Opt for dishes and bowls in shades of blue and white, or with nautical motifs. Glass jars filled with shells or beach glass can be used as unique, coastal-themed decorations.

Beach House Bedroom Ideas

In a coastal home, the bedrooms should be a sanctuary where one can truly unwind. Start with a neutral base of whites and creams, then layer in hues of blue to evoke the ocean. Bedding in natural fabrics such as cotton or linen will enhance the relaxed, laid-back vibe.

Invest in high-quality, solid wood furniture that will withstand the test of time. Opt for pieces that have a natural, unfinished look for a more rustic, beachy feel.

Incorporate coastal elements subtly in your bedroom decor. For instance, a lamp made from driftwood, curtains with a shell pattern, or a wall decorated with nautical maps or seaside photography.

Outdoor Spaces in a Beach House

Outdoor spaces are an integral part of any beach house. They are the perfect spots to enjoy the sea breeze, soak up the sun, or dine under the stars.

Consider creating an outdoor living room with comfortable seating, a fire pit, and even an outdoor rug. Use outdoor-friendly materials that can withstand the elements like teak, metal, or all-weather wicker.

An outdoor dining area can make meal times special. Opt for a long, rustic wooden table paired with bench seating to accommodate large gatherings. Hang string lights for a magical ambience in the evenings.

Beach House Bathroom Ideas

The bathroom in a beach house can be a haven of relaxation, mimicking the serenity of the seaside. A beach-inspired bathroom should reflect the tranquility of the ocean, utilizing a soft, soothing color palette.

Start by choosing a color scheme that pays homage to the seaside. Whites and light blues evoke the calming ambiance of sea and sky, while sandy hues remind us of warm beaches. A color palette inspired by these elements can help create a serene, spa-like atmosphere in your bathroom.

For materials, think natural and rustic. Reclaimed wood can be used for vanity tops or shelving units, adding a touch of charm to your bathroom. Wicker or rattan baskets can be utilized for storage, adding warmth and texture to the space.

Finish the look with coastal decor. For example, a mirror framed with driftwood, a shower curtain with a nautical pattern, or even a bowl of beach glass or shells on the vanity. Remember, the key is to incorporate these design elements subtly, ensuring your bathroom doesn’t feel overly thematic.

Coastal Dining Room Inspiration

The dining room in a beach house should evoke a sense of easy, breezy coastal living. It can be a place where loved ones gather to share meals and make memories. Hence, creating a relaxed, inviting atmosphere is essential.

Consider painting your walls a soft blue or white to reflect the colors of the coast. Opt for a dining table made of reclaimed wood or driftwood for a more rustic, beachy feel. Pair it with mismatched wooden chairs or benches to enhance the laid back vibe.

Infuse coastal elements into your dining room decor, but in a subtle manner. For instance, a centerpiece made of seashells or a chandelier inspired by coral reefs can add a touch of coastal charm. Use table linens in light, natural fabrics and colors that complement your color scheme.

Add a touch of modern beach style with oversized, black metal pendant lights or a large, abstract beach painting. The combination of rustic and modern elements can create a unique, stylish coastal dining room.
